What are diamond problems in mathematics?

Back

Diamond problems are a type of problem that involves finding two numbers that multiply to a given product and add to a given sum.

If the product is 12 and the sum is 8, what are the two numbers?

Back

The two numbers are 6 and 2.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

If the product is -12 and the sum is -4, what are the two numbers?

Back

The two numbers are -6 and 2.
